Key Insights
The South African solar photovoltaic (PV) market is experiencing robust growth, driven by increasing electricity prices, unreliable grid infrastructure, and government incentives promoting renewable energy adoption. The market's Compound Annual Growth Rate (CAGR) of 11.17% from 2019 to 2024 indicates a strong upward trajectory, projected to continue throughout the forecast period (2025-2033). This growth is fueled by a rising demand across residential, commercial & industrial (C&I), and utility sectors. The crystalline silicon technology segment dominates the market due to its cost-effectiveness and mature technology, while thin-film technology is gaining traction due to its potential for flexible applications and improved efficiency. Rooftop installations are currently more prevalent than ground-mounted systems, reflecting the ease of implementation and suitability for residential and smaller C&I projects. However, large-scale utility projects are anticipated to drive significant growth in ground-mounted installations in the coming years. Key players like JinkoSolar, Trina Solar, and SunPower are actively participating in this expanding market, competing based on price, technology, and project development capabilities. Government policies promoting renewable energy integration, coupled with increasing awareness of environmental sustainability, further strengthen the market's positive outlook.
The South African solar PV market faces some challenges, including the relatively high initial investment cost for solar systems, potential grid integration issues, and the need for skilled workforce to handle installations and maintenance. However, these hurdles are being addressed through financing options like power purchase agreements (PPAs), ongoing grid infrastructure improvements, and vocational training initiatives aimed at expanding the solar workforce. Dominant Markets & Segments in South Africa Solar Photovoltaic (PV) Market
The utility-scale segment dominates the South African solar PV market, accounting for the largest share of installed capacity. This dominance is attributable to substantial government support through renewable energy independent power producer (REIPP) programs and large-scale projects. Crystalline silicon technology remains the most prevalent technology due to its cost-effectiveness and maturity. The Northern Cape province is a leading region for solar PV deployment, benefiting from high solar irradiance and available land.

South Africa Solar Photovoltaic (PV) Market Product Developments
Recent product innovations focus on improving efficiency, durability, and aesthetics. Bifacial solar panels, which capture light from both sides, are gaining traction, while advancements in battery storage technology are enhancing the reliability and appeal of off-grid and backup power solutions. Key Drivers of South Africa Solar Photovoltaic (PV) Market Growth
Several factors fuel the growth of the South African solar PV market. Government policies promoting renewable energy adoption, such as the Renewable Energy Independent Power Producer Procurement Programme (REIPPPP), provide strong impetus. The rising cost of traditional electricity sources further incentivizes solar PV adoption. Technological advancements, leading to more efficient and cost-effective solar panels and storage solutions, enhance market attractiveness.
Challenges in the South Africa Solar Photovoltaic (PV) Market Sector
Challenges include intermittent solar power generation, requiring energy storage solutions and grid infrastructure upgrades. Supply chain disruptions, particularly impacting the availability of certain components, can affect project timelines and costs. Competition for land and resources is also a factor, particularly in the utility-scale segment.
Emerging Opportunities in South Africa Solar Photovoltaic (PV) Market
Opportunities exist in expanding solar PV penetration in the residential and C&I sectors, particularly in underserved areas. The integration of solar PV with energy storage solutions, offering improved grid stability and reliability, is a significant opportunity. Growth in the agrivoltaics sector, combining solar energy generation with agriculture, presents promising prospects.

Key Developments in South Africa Solar Photovoltaic (PV) Market Industry
- April 2024: Africa Data Centres initiates a 12-megawatt solar PV project in the Free State province.
- April 2024: Scatec launches the 540 MW Kenhardt Solar PV and BESS project in the Northern Cape Province.
